Czech Radek Stepanek was among the round one winners as qualifying kicked off at Roland Garros.
The 37-year-old defeated German Cedrik-Marcel Stebe 6-4 6-4 in is his first qualifying appearance at Roland Garros in 14 years.
“If I didn’t love it I wouldn’t be here,” said the former world No.8. “These young guys, that’s a challenge for me. It’s three generations of players I’m meeting on the courts, and I’m still able to beat them, which is giving me confidence.
“There were times when it didn’t look good with my comeback but I was fighting to the end. Now I’m fit again, and I’m enjoying every minute of my tennis.”
He next faces Australian wildcard Matthew Barton.
Top-seeded Russian Konstantin Kravchuk was a shock loser on day one, beaten in three sets by Frenchman David Guez 4-6 6-3 6-4.
Qualifying continues on day two with the start of women’s singles qualifying and the completion of men’s round one matches.
